- The distance between Larned, Ks, Usa and Frederikshb, Greenland is approximately 4,260 km or 2,647 mi.
- To reach Larned, Ks in this distance one would set out from Frederikshb bearing 254.6° or WSW and follow the great circles arc to approach Larned, Ks bearing 215° or SW .
- Larned, Ks has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Frederikshb has a tundra climate (ET).
- Larned, Ks is in or near the warm temperate dry forest biome whereas Frederikshb is in or near the subpolar rain tundra biome.
- The annual mean temperature is 13.3 °C (24°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 16.6 °C (29.9°F) more in Larned, Ks.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to truly oce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 276.3 mm (10.9 in) less which is equivalent to 276.3 l/m² (6.78 US gal/ft²) or 2,763,000 l/ha (295,383 US gal/ac) less. About 2/3 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 24° higher in Larned, Ks than in Frederikshb.
